SAMTEC TSM-139-01-TM-DV-P-TR is a 78-position dual-row surface mount terminal strip with 0.100" (2.54 mm) pitch and through-mount (TM) contact style. It provides 3 A per contact current rating in a dual-row SMT package for board interconnect. Available in tape and reel with worldwide shipping.

What are the key features of TSM-139-01-TM-DV-P-TR?
- 78-position dual-row layout at 0.100" (2.54 mm) pitch maximizes connection density for signal and power distribution on standard-pitch SMT board headers
- Through-mount (TM) contact style with SMT leads allows precise coplanarity control during reflow soldering for reliable solder joint formation across all 78 positions
- Tape and reel (TR) packaging enables high-volume automated pick-and-place assembly compatible with standard lead-free reflow profiles up to 260°C
What is TSM-139-01-TM-DV-P-TR used for?
The TSM-139-01-TM-DV-P-TR is used in embedded computing modules, industrial backplane assemblies, and test fixture interfaces where a 78-position dual-row 2.54 mm pitch SMT connector is needed for dense board-to-board or wire-to-board signal distribution. Its through-mount contact style is particularly suited for applications requiring high mechanical retention strength combined with surface mount PCB attachment in vibration-prone environments.

Frequently Asked Questions
How does the through-mount (TM) contact style of the TSM-139-01-TM-DV-P-TR differ from a standard SMT-only terminal strip?
The through-mount (TM) contact style in the TSM-139-01-TM-DV-P-TR adds mechanical anchor pins that pass through the PCB and are soldered on the bottom side, complementing the SMT leads on the surface. This dual-anchor approach increases pull-out force resistance compared to SMT-only strips, making the 78-position connector suitable for cable-attached or mating-force applications where repeated insertion and removal cycles over the product lifetime require stronger mechanical retention.
What current rating does each contact support in the TSM-139-01-TM-DV-P-TR, and how does this influence pin assignment in a mixed-signal design?
Each contact in the TSM-139-01-TM-DV-P-TR carries up to 3 A continuously, which allows designers to assign dedicated power pins within the 78-position dual-row layout alongside signal lines. For a 3.3 V power rail requiring 6 A, two adjacent power contacts can be paralleled, while the remaining 76 positions handle digital or analog signals, all within the same 2.54 mm pitch connector without requiring a separate power connector.
Can the TSM-139-01-TM-DV-P-TR withstand lead-free reflow soldering without deforming its housing?
Yes, the TSM-139-01-TM-DV-P-TR thermoplastic housing is rated for lead-free reflow solder profiles with peak temperatures of 260°C, and the tape and reel (TR) packaging ensures all 78 contacts are positioned correctly on the carrier tape for automated pick-and-place placement before reflow. The through-mount anchor pins provide additional mechanical stability during the reflow cycle, preventing connector shift on the PCB during solder paste liquidus.
